About R.J. Bright-Thomas

R.J. Bright-Thomas is a scholar working on Pulmonary and Respiratory Medicine, Molecular Medicine, Endocrinology, Emergency Medical Services and Complementary and Manual Therapy, having authored 60 papers that have together received 1.1k indexed citations. Recurring topics across this work include Cystic Fibrosis Research Advances (33 papers), Tracheal and airway disorders (10 papers), Respiratory viral infections research (7 papers), Neonatal Respiratory Health Research (6 papers), Pulmonary Hypertension Research and Treatments (6 papers), Cardiovascular Function and Risk Factors (5 papers), Congenital Heart Disease Studies (5 papers) and Pediatric health and respiratory diseases (4 papers). The work is most often cited by research in Pulmonary and Respiratory Medicine (739 citations), Cardiology and Cardiovascular Medicine (235 citations), Epidemiology (300 citations), Critical Care and Intensive Care Medicine (38 citations) and Emergency Medical Services (50 citations). R.J. Bright-Thomas has collaborated with scholars based in United Kingdom, United States and Czechia. Frequent co-authors include Andrew Jones, A.K. Webb, Malcolm I. Burgess, Simon Ray, W.G. Flight, Susan M. Ray, Michael L. Freeman, A. P. Weetman, Paul Bishop and Nesrin Moğulkoç. Their work appears in journals such as Journal of Cystic Fibrosis, Thorax, Journal of Clinical Microbiology, European Respiratory Journal and Frontiers in Cellular and Infection Microbiology.
